Mejores prácticas de Power Query para su modelo de datos

Mejores prácticas de Power Query para su modelo de datos

Se utiliza Power Query para preparar cada una de las tablas cargadas en el modelo de datos. Por lo tanto, es fundamental que las tablas, los campos y las medidas del modelo de datos no sean complicados y sean fáciles de usar. En este tutorial, hablemos de algunas de las mejores prácticas de Power Query para nuestro modelo de datos, algunas de sus funciones y por qué debemos usar el editor de consultas.

Power Query permite a los usuarios hacer cosas muy complejas. Por lo tanto, siempre es importante seguir un par de reglas de mejores prácticas para mantener todo bien organizado.

Tabla de contenido

  1. 1. Lleve siempre los datos al editor de Power Query
  2. 2. Siempre es una buena práctica comprender qué es una consulta
  3. 3. Practique la organización de sus consultas para el desarrollo de modelos
  4. 4. Analice el código M en el editor de Power Query
  5. 5. Estructurar y optimizar las tablas de LuckyTemplates
  6. Conclusión

1. Lleve siempre los datos al editor de Power Query

Por lo general, las personas pueden importar sus datos directamente a su modelo de datos mediante la opción Obtener datos. Sin embargo, le sugiero encarecidamente que no haga eso y use el Editor de consultas primero.

Mejores prácticas de Power Query para su modelo de datos

Esto significa que siempre debemos llevar nuestros datos al editor de consultas para limpiarlos primero. La razón es que los datos nunca son perfectos y es mejor verificar los datos en el Editor de consultas antes de agregarlos a nuestro modelo de datos.

2. Siempre es una buena práctica comprender qué es una consulta

Una de las prácticas recomendadas de Power Query más importantes que recomiendo es comprender qué es una consulta.

Una consulta es como una instantánea de nuestros datos en su peor forma. Tampoco transfiere físicamente nada a nuestro modelo de LuckyTemplates.

Dado que nuestras tablas de datos pueden ser grandes, queremos consultarlas y no crear ninguna sobrecarga en términos de nuestros modelos de LuckyTemplates. Una vez que los tenemos en el formato de consulta, es cuando hacemos toda la limpieza y transformación de esas tablas.

Mejores prácticas de Power Query para su modelo de datos

3. Practique la organización de sus consultas para el desarrollo de modelos

Es muy importante en términos de las mejores prácticas de Power Query para el desarrollo de modelos organizar nuestras consultas. Esto se debe a que podremos tener muchas consultas cuando desarrollemos más y más dentro de LuckyTemplates.

En este ejemplo, los organicé en el lado izquierdo usando carpetas. También podemos arrastrar y soltar nuestras consultas para ponerlas en un orden determinado.

Mejores prácticas de Power Query para su modelo de datos

4. Analice el código M en el editor de Power Query

La otra mejor práctica de Power Query que debemos aprender es saber qué sucede dentro del Editor avanzado y, más específicamente, con el código M.

Mejores prácticas de Power Query para su modelo de datos

5. Estructurar y optimizar las tablas de LuckyTemplates

Por último, sugiero encarecidamente a los usuarios que comprendan cómo estructurar u optimizar las tablas para LuckyTemplates. Esto es realmente crucial porque al final del día, una vez que superemos esta etapa de consulta, vamos a comprometerlo con nuestro modelo de datos y tendremos que construir un modelo de datos a su alrededor.

Conclusión

Por lo tanto, estas son mis prácticas recomendadas de Power Query sugeridas y algunas de las principales cuestiones clave que cubriremos en los otros artículos del blog. Seguir estos consejos generales puede ayudarlo a preparar un modelo de datos adecuado que se considera el corazón de una solución de informe de LuckyTemplates.

Siempre tenga en cuenta que es realmente esencial comprender lo que sucede dentro del Editor de consultas. A partir de ahí, podemos aplicar el aspecto de una tabla buena y optimizada en nuestro propio escenario de datos y en nuestro propio modelo.

Mis mejores deseos,


Time Intelligence en LuckyTemplates: cómo calcular el número de transacciones realizadas en los últimos N días

Time Intelligence en LuckyTemplates: cómo calcular el número de transacciones realizadas en los últimos N días

Descubra cómo calcular el total de transacciones realizadas en los últimos N días y obtenga información útil utilizando la inteligencia de tiempo en LuckyTemplates.

Cómo evaluar clústeres en sus datos mediante la técnica DAX en LuckyTemplates

Cómo evaluar clústeres en sus datos mediante la técnica DAX en LuckyTemplates

En este tutorial, demuestro cómo mostrar clústeres en sus datos permite extraer información valiosa usando técnicas DAX avanzadas.

¿Cuánto personal tenemos actualmente? Lógica de fechas múltiples en LuckyTemplates usando DAX

¿Cuánto personal tenemos actualmente? Lógica de fechas múltiples en LuckyTemplates usando DAX

En este tutorial, aprenderá a calcular la <strong>población actual del personal</strong> para las relaciones múltiples de la tabla de calendario mediante la función COUNTROWS y FILTER en LuckyTemplates.

Hacer una solicitud HTTP en Power Automate

Hacer una solicitud HTTP en Power Automate

Aprenda a crear una solicitud HTTP con Power Automate y cómo implementar soluciones efectivas para la automatización de tareas.

Programe un flujo de escritorio para que se ejecute en Power Automate

Programe un flujo de escritorio para que se ejecute en Power Automate

En este tutorial, aprenda cómo programar un flujo de escritorio en Power Automate para automatizar tareas en la web y su escritorio.

Power Automate Terminar Control de acción en flujos

Power Automate Terminar Control de acción en flujos

Aprenda a usar correctamente el control Terminar acción de Power Automate que termina las acciones en un flujo si no se cumple alguna de las condiciones.

Power Query: combinar archivos de varias carpetas

Power Query: combinar archivos de varias carpetas

Aprenda a combinar archivos de varias carpetas en su red, escritorio, OneDrive o SharePoint utilizando Power Query.

Tipos de flujo de Power Automate y cuándo usarlos

Tipos de flujo de Power Automate y cuándo usarlos

En este blog, analizamos las similitudes y diferencias entre los tipos de flujo de Power Automate y determinamos cuándo usar cada flujo. Encuentra la mejor opción de automatización.

Conectores de Power Automate: número, texto y fecha y hora

Conectores de Power Automate: número, texto y fecha y hora

Familiarízate con algunos conectores Power Automate integrados que transforman cadenas en otro formato: número, texto y fecha y hora.

Tutorial del analizador VertiPaq: relaciones e integridad referencial

Tutorial del analizador VertiPaq: relaciones e integridad referencial

Este tutorial detallado sobre el analizador VertiPaq en DAX Studio le enseñará cómo usar la pestaña Relaciones para optimizar su DAX y resolver problemas de integridad referencial.